Sign In — Free (10 views/day)LONGNECK MANOR CONSERVATION FOUNDATION, founded in 2019, is a small nonprofit in the Animal-Related sector that reported $948K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ue grew 12% year-over-year, indicating healthy expansion. Expenses of $888K left a modest 6% surplus.
TO CREATE MEMORABLE GUEST EXPERIENCES WHICH PROMOTE ACTIONS TO HELP SAVE SPECIES, HABITATS, AND THE COMMUNITIES WHO SHARE THOSE SAME LANDSCAPES
